GMKTEC Mini PC Review: A Tiny Powerhouse for Work, Play, and Everything In Between

2025-10-22 Visits:

In a world where desk space is precious and devices keep shrinking without losing their soul, the GMKTEC mini PC arrives like a well-tailored suit: compact, quiet, and surprisingly capable. This isn’t just about squeezing a PC into a tiny chassis; it’s about rethinking what a desktop machine can be when size, efficiency, and design aren’t competing with performance. GMKTEC has carved a niche for itself in the crowded mini PC space by offering machines that walk the line between everyday reliability and a certain aspirational polish—enough power to feel modern, without shouting for attention on a crowded desk.

First impressions matter, and the GMKTEC mini PC makes a solid one. The case usually presents a clean, understated aesthetic—anodized aluminum or a solid, matte finish that doesn’t beg for attention but earns respect for its solidity. The footprint is surprising in how little real estate it demands, yet the feel is premium: crisp edges, purposeful weight, and a heat-management approach that signals a mature understanding of what keeps a small PC quiet and efficient. Many GMKTEC models come with thoughtful touches you notice when you unbox: a compact VESA-mount plate tucked into the box, allowing you to attach the PC behind a monitor for a clutter-free setup; a simple, tool-free access path to the interior for upgrades; and a neatly organized port layout that suggests the designers spent real time refining the user experience.

Ports are a language in themselves, and GMKTEC tends to choose a pragmatic, versatile dialect. The front or side areas are often home to a couple of USB-C and USB-A ports, a microSD reader for quick data transfers or media expansion, and perhaps a 3.5mm jack for audio—handy for low-footprint media hubs and quiet setups. The rear I/O is where a mini PC truly reveals its versatility: a couple of HDMI outputs, enabling a crisp dual-monitor workflow for productivity or a more immersive home theater experience; a fast Ethernet connection for reliable wired networking; and a robust selection of USB options, including USB 3.x for external drives or accessories. Wi-Fi and Bluetooth are typically included as standard, with newer refreshes moving toward Wi-Fi 6 or even Wi-Fi 6E in some configurations, ensuring decent wireless performance in crowded environments.

Design-wise, one of the most compelling aspects of GMKTEC’s mini PCs is how they balance vibration awareness and thermal design. In a small shell, heat is the enemy of performance, and GMKTEC tends to lean on efficient passive cooling complemented by a discreet fan in models that demand more sustained work. The result is a system that remains quiet under typical office tasks and media playback, with the fan stepping in only when heavy workloads push the CPU or GPU. For users who value silence in their living rooms or study nooks, that promise is genuinely appealing.

Inside, configurations vary by model, but there’s a common thread: the push toward practical performance for daily tasks rather than brute-force gaming or workstation-level workloads. You’ll find configurations that embrace a capable multi-core processor—often a modern Intel Core variant or a capable Ryzen embedded design—paired with solid RAM and fast NVMe storage. The RAM is commonly expandable in certain SKUs, and the M.2 NVMe slot is a familiar, friendly upgrade path for those who want more breathing room for apps, media libraries, or a growing catalog of local content. Storage options tend to range from 256GB to 1TB, with the ability to swap drives in models that reveal their internals. It’s not all premium spec, though—the entry points are designed to be accessible, delivering a balance between affordability and capability that makes the GMKTEC family attractive to students, remote workers, and home theater enthusiasts alike.

Performance is where the rubber meets the road, and in the world of mini PCs, users tend to measure it by responsiveness, multitasking smoothness, and the capacity to handle a variety of workloads without feeling strained. GMKTEC mini PCs excel at routine productivity: office suites loaded in a blink, multiple browser tabs with streaming music or videos continuing in the background, and a reliable environment for remote work, where stability and quick wake from sleep matter more than raw GPU horsepower. The CPU-GPU duo, coupled with ample RAM (when available), makes light creative work—notably photo edits, basic video edits, and simple graphic design projects—feel surprisingly fluid for a compact machine. Don’t expect a gaming powerhouse, but do expect a credible companion for casual gaming at modest settings, especially indie titles and older titles that rely on a strong single-core performance rather than bleeding-edge GPU pipelines.

For media-centered use, GMKTEC mini PCs shine in living rooms and home offices. The dual HDMI outputs create easy multi-monitor configurations for a home theater PC (HTPC) setup, or a simple extended desktop that keeps the living room TV free for streaming while the desk still houses a separate monitor for work. 4K streaming is a natural fit, with hardware-accelerated video decoding and a stable streaming stack that keeps quiet hours intact. If you’re building a media library or a Plex server, the compact chassis becomes an unobtrusive anchor for your content. The real-world experience benefits from a couple of practical considerations: a quiet cooling system that keeps fan noise at a low hum during long viewing sessions, and a network connection that remains robust even as you pull large 4K files from a NAS or cloud storage.

Operating system options broaden the GMKTEC appeal. Windows 11 offers a familiar, plug-and-play experience for most users, with broad software compatibility and a robust ecosystem of productivity tools. Linux can be a compelling alternative for developers, teachers, or hobbyists who value customization, programming environments, and a leaner system footprint. In either case, the mini PC’s small footprint complements a variety of setups—from a clutter-free desk to a wall-mounted office nook. It’s worth noting that driver support and software optimization vary by model and chosen OS; some configurations emerge with better out-of-the-box support for Wi-Fi, Bluetooth, and connected peripherals, while others reward users who enjoy a bit of tinkering and customization.

Upgradability remains a crucial consideration for long-term value. GMKTEC mini PCs often provide an M.2 NVMe slot for fast storage upgrades and, in more generous models, a RAM upgrade path or options for larger SSDs. The benefit is clear: your device can grow with your needs, extending its useful life and preserving performance even as your data footprint expands. The caveat is that the tiniest members of the family tend to lean toward fixed RAM, a deliberate decision for cost and thermals. If you plan to stretch your machine across years of use, it’s wise to confirm the exact model’s upgrade path before purchase.

Thermals and acoustics deserve a closer look because they profoundly shape the daily experience. On many GMKTEC mini PCs, user-facing noise is kept to a minimum during typical tasks—browsing, editing documents, streaming video, and light photo work—making the hot topics of quiet operation and comfort more than just marketing talk. During more intense workloads, such as sustained video editing or multi-app workflows, you’ll hear the cooling system become more active. The key is that the noise remains reasonable, not overpowering, and the system avoids aggressive throttling that would degrade user experience. If silence is a priority, prioritizing configurations with efficient cooling and even choosing a model with a fanless or near-silent cooling profile can be a smart move for a home theater or office environment.
